Cloud computing has received major recognition in excess of the earlier few decades simply because of its self support ability, overall flexibility, affordability, scalability and its shell out as you go services model. You may perhaps have also read cloud computing referred to as the cloud, cloud web hosting, cloud server web hosting and and many others. These phrases have been thrown around so a lot and most do not even know particularly what it usually means. So what is cloud computing?
Cloud computing is compared with conventional hosting alternatives that use a solitary committed server, as cloud computing uses virtualization know-how to pool or share resources from an underlying community of actual physical servers. In other text, a team of bodily servers acts like a single large server to deliver you the resources that you need on need. Cloud computing provides shared computing means, facts or application by way of the World-wide-web which is the most frequent way of accessing the cloud. However, intranets and focused networks are also employed as well. Means presented by the cloud consist of: networks, servers, storage, platforms, programs and other providers. And these assets are shared involving men and women and corporations, and accessed by purposes or users.
The 5 Most important Characteristic of Cloud Computing
In cloud computing, there are five elementary traits that differentiate it from conventional web hosting choices, together with fast elasticity, broad community access, on-demand self-service, resource pooling, and measured service.
· On-Demand Self-Company
With cloud computing’s on need self company, you are able to access e-mail, programs, network or server solutions without having human conversation. Basically set up an account with the vendor, build billing and security qualifications, and select the cloud computing assets that you will will need. Usually this is all done by making use of a user helpful and conveniently available internet-primarily based self-assistance portal.
· Broad Network Accessibility
Cloud computing expert services are offered about a community, both over a devoted network, the World-wide-web or the Intranet. These providers can be accessed by any individual, anywhere, at any time on any system or workstation, with the ideal credentials of program.
· Resource Pooling
Cloud computing delivers a number of customers the very same physical means, even so, with a a independent setting for just about every client. And the methods from these actual physical servers can be pooled from several servers, in many info centers, in a variety of places. And if a server in your community goes offline, then your virtual server will pool resources from an additional server in your bodily network. Even if an full knowledge heart in your community is down, then your assets are pooled from various information centers in many locations. This construction allows for diminished threat in the occasion of failure.
· Quick Elasticity
Maybe one of the necessary positive aspects of cloud computing is the versatility that it supplies to consumers, as cloud resources can be fast and elastically supplied to promptly scale out and in to meet up with demand from customers. In other words, you get the assets that you require when you want them.
· Calculated Support
Cloud computing leverages metering abilities to measure your use of resources, allowing you to only pay for what you are utilizing. In other phrases, just like a utility monthly bill you will only be billed for what you use, almost nothing additional practically nothing considerably less.
The 3 Key Cloud Computing Service Products
In cloud computing, there are 3 key provider models. They are Program as a Support (SaaS), Infrastructure as a Provider (IaaS) and Platform as a Company (PaaS).
· Application as a Services (SaaS) is the most extensively made use of cloud computing services design. SaaS lets developers and companies to benefit from enterprise particular programs designed by third get-togethers. In a SaaS design the vendor hosts both equally the software and the data, and the conclusion consumer is free of charge to use the companies from any where. SaaS is not your typical on premise software, as it is deployed above a community, normally the internet, accessible through browser or method interface. Solutions can be just about anything from e-mail to stock control to database processing. Some illustrations incorporate: Salesforce.com, Zoho, and Netsuite. The assistance amount protection offered incorporates: application uptime and performance.
· System as a Company (PaaS) is a style of cloud computing that supplies consumers with software program improvement equipment that are hosted on a cloud provider’s infrastructure. In a PaaS setting, builders can leverage the assets of a cloud supplier to make and host purposes on their platforms around the Net. The finest reward derived from PaaS is that people can run present or establish new purposes devoid of getting concerned about the maintenance of server components, running systems, load balancing or computing capability. In other phrases, you can unload the responsibility of owning, running, and operating methods application and components to your assistance service provider. The kinds of products and services supplied can be anything from RunTime situation, cloud storage, integration and etcetera. Some illustrations of PaaS are Google App Motor, Home windows Azure and Force.com. The company stage coverage provided features: atmosphere availability, environment effectiveness and no software protection.
· Infrastructure as a Services (IaaS) is a kind of cloud computing that gives people with networks, storage, virtualized servers and programs program that give you all the functionalities of an total info centre. In other words, you are capable to use pcs that your company company owns, manages and operates. Resources should really encompass servers, storage, seller managed network and virtualization levels so that your network architect is able to operate your software and facts. All the even though, you will have command more than functioning systems and deployed applications. Styles of solutions provided: cloud storage and digital server. Some examples: Amazon Website Expert services, RackSpace Cloud and Go Grid. The support stage coverage offered contains: digital server availability, time to provision and no platform or application coverage.
The Three Significant Cloud Options
There are several forms of cloud procedures to utilize. There are 3 most important sorts of cloud answers, together with: public, personal and hybrid cloud remedies.
· General public Cloud
When people believe of the phrase cloud, additional frequently than not they are referring to the community cloud. A general public cloud remedy is shared by 1000’s of prospects around the world and is out there to anyone on the Online. This is the least difficult and most price effective cloud system to hire. On the other hand, simply because you share the cloud with the community, you do not want to maintain sensitive info here.
· Non-public Cloud
When your firm has delicate information, privateness fears are a main issue. This is wherever a personal cloud will occur into use. A personal cloud is both a proprietary community or a info centre that presents hosted providers to just a single consumer. In a personal cloud setup, you have to both lease or provide the hardware that will be employed. Not to point out you can both deal with some or all of your IT methods in-home or managed externally. For organizations that are in hugely regulated industries wherever stability is paramount, a non-public cloud solution is the only choice. The gains of a personal cloud answer include: no limits of community bandwidth, protection vulnerabilities, and lawful concerns that employing a community cloud may encompass. It can also have improved safety, accountability, and resiliency than a public cloud simply because use can be contained and managed. Some shortcomings are that a large capital expenditure is required, time to marketplace can common 6-36 months to set up and the mastering curve is terrific.
· Hybrid Cloud
A hybrid cloud is a combination of a public and a private cloud and is regarded to be the very best of both worlds. A hybrid cloud remedy will allow you to continue to keep all of your protected information in a personal cloud setting, while getting substantial usability of cell and world wide web based entry to company applications. In most conditions, a hybrid cloud alternative that combines the advantages of each private and general public clouds operates fairly well for a bulk of firms. Some benefits of a hybrid cloud resolution incorporate: no vendor lock in, minimizes the chance of knowledge decline and/or downtime, preserve the extra price tag of getting distinctive server hardware and get quite trustworthy connectivity, even in circumstance of outages. One key drawback is that a hybrid cloud alternative is quite expensive.